File No. 810.51/619

The President to the President of Argentina

[Telegram]

Your Excellency’s friendly message of the 15th of April has just been brought to my attention and I hasten to express my deep gratification at the successful outcome of the recent International High Commission, and to extend to you, the Government and the people of the Argentine nation, sincere appreciation of the hearty reception extended to the American delegates and the cordial hospitality which greeted them at every hand.

The American delegates have returned home with memories of their visit as delightful as those which were left with us at the conclusion [Page 24] of the International Conference at Washington, and I assure Your Excellency that these exchange visits have evidenced most strongly the traditional friendly ties and common interests existing between your flourishing country and the United States of America.

Woodrow Wilson
